Understanding Designated Representative Solutions
Registered agent solutions is crucial for businesses operating as LLC entities or corporate structures. A registered agent, also recognized as a statutory agent, is an individual or a business selected to obtain important legal documents on behalf of a business entity. This includes legal process notifications, financial documents, and compliance information. Establishing a statutory agent ensures that a company remains informed about vital legal matters and maintains good standing with state regulatory obligations.
Selecting the appropriate registered agent company can significantly affect how effectively a firm manages its statutory obligations. Registered agents need to be on hand during regular business times, and numerous businesses choose expert registered agent services to secure consistent support. These solutions often include supplementary solutions such as notifications for compliance, document handling, and mail forwarding services, which are crucial for ensuring efficient business operations and compliance with state laws.
Furthermore, registered agent solutions are essential for preserving privacy and protection. By using a statutory agent, company owners can keep their private information off government records, as the registered agent's address will be listed instead. This aspect is particularly helpful for domiciliary businesses and startups looking to establish a corporate presence without revealing their personal address. Requirements for Registered Agents
To serve as a registered representative, an person or company must meet specific state requirements that generally ensure dependability and availability. Most regions mandate that registered agents must be at least of legal age and a resident of the state where the business is established. For corporate representatives, they need to be properly formed organizations registered to conduct business within the state. This ensures that the registered agent can accept legal documents on behalf of the business organization and serve efficiently as the point of communication.
In addition to age and location, a registered agent must maintain a physical address within the region, which is often referred to as the registered office. This address cannot be a P.O. Box, as it needs to be a location where legal documents can be delivered personally. Having a stable and accessible address is essential for businesses to ensure they do not miss important notifications, legal documents, or compliance timeframes.
Some regions may require registered agents to submit a registration application or a statement of consent to serve as a registered agent, further formalizing their role. Additionally, business entities may select a registered agent with experience in compliance matters to assist navigate annual compliance filings and other statutory requirements.
